We're looking for an experienced Project Manager to lead the end-to-end delivery of client implementation and integration projects — from kickoff through go-live and beyond. You'll work directly with clinic leadership, hospital administrators, and enterprise stakeholders, as well as our internal product, engineering, and customer success teams, to keep complex, multi-stakeholder projects on track.
This is a highly visible role reporting directly into the founder/leadership team, with significant scope to shape how project management is done at Apricot as we scale.
Own project delivery end-to-end: planning, scheduling, risk management, and reporting for client implementation and integration projects
Act as the primary point of contact for client-side stakeholders, building trusted relationships with decision-makers and day-to-day operational contacts alike
Proactively identify bottlenecks and resourcefully pull in the right people, information, or resources — internally or externally — to keep projects moving
Coordinate cross-functionally with product, engineering, and customer success teams to align on scope, timelines, and dependencies
Manage multiple concurrent projects of varying scale, from smaller clinic rollouts to complex, multi-phase implementations for large multi-disciplinary groups
Produce clear, professional project documentation — plans, status reports, meeting minutes, risk logs — in both English and Chinese as needed
Set and manage expectations with clients on timelines, scope changes, and risks, escalating early and constructively when needed
Contribute to building out Apricot's PM playbook, tools, and processes as our first dedicated PM hire
Must-haves:
Proven project management experience with a strong track record of successfully delivering projects on time — ideally in a client-facing, implementation, or systems delivery context
Excellent stakeholder management skills — a natural ability to build rapport with client stakeholders at all levels, and the resourcefulness to unblock projects when things stall
Excellent communication skills in both Cantonese and English — strong written English is a must, as you'll be producing client-facing documentation and communicating with international and MNC stakeholders
Strong advantages:
Experience or domain knowledge in healthcare and/or software project development and implementation
Familiarity with project management methodologies and tools (e.g. PMP-aligned practices, Agile/Scrum, Jira, Asana, MS Project, or similar)
Experience managing projects involving system integrations (e.g. APIs, EDI, third-party platforms) or multi-stakeholder rollouts
Be the Project Manager at Hong Kong's leading CMS platform, at a pivotal growth stage
Work directly with the founder and leadership team, with real influence over how PM practices are built from the ground up
Exposure to a wide range of stakeholders — from solo practitioners to listed healthcare groups to insurers and MNC partners
A lean, fast-moving team where your work has direct, visible impact
The opportunity to help shape Hong Kong's healthcare data infrastructure
